FSAU3157 is Low-Voltage SPDT Analog Switch or 2:1 Multiplexer/De-multiplexer Bus Switch manufactured by onsemi.
Description The NC7SBU3157 / FSAU3157 is a high- performance, single- pole / double- throw (SPDT) analog switch or 2:1 multiplexer / de- multiplexer bus switch. The device is fabricated with advanced sub- micron CMOS technology to achieve high- speed enable and disable times and low on resistance. The break- beforemake select circuitry prevents disruption of signals on the B port due to both switches temporarily being enabled during select pin switching. The device is specified to operate over the 1.65 to 5.5 V VCC operating range. The control input tolerates voltages up to 5.5V, independent of the VCC operating range. ON Semiconductor integrated Undershoot Hardened Circuit senses undershoot at the I/Os, and responds by preventing voltage differentials from developing and turning the switch on. Features - Analog and Digital Applications - Space- saving, SC70 6- lead, Surface- mount Package - Low On Resistance: <10 W on typical at 3.3 V VCC - Broad VCC Operating Range: 1.65 V to 5.5 V - Rail- to- rail Signal Handling - Power- down, High- impedance Control Input - Over- voltage Tolerance of Control Input to 7.0 V - Break- before- make Enable Circuitry - 250 MHz, 3 d B Bandwidth - This Device is Pb- Free and is Ro HS pliant FUNCTION TABLE Input (S) Logic Level Low Logic Level High Function B0 Connected to A B1 Connected to A PIN DESCRIPTIONS Pin Names A, B0, B1 S Description Data Ports Control Input .onsemi.
